BACK Enters Emissions Market
BACK Aviation Solutions is offering a new product measuring carbon emissions for aircraft, airports, engines and airlines. BACK created a Carbon Emissions Calculator using its sister company – OAG Airline Schedules database. Based on the formula developed by the U.K. Department for Environment, Food and Rural Affairs (DEFRA), plus historical, current and projected data from OAG Airline Schedules, the BACK Aviation Carbon Emissions Calculator provides a macro-level view of the impact of commercial aviation on the environment.
Clients will be able to use it to compare carbon footprints by equipment type, airline, airport, route, country or world region. It can also fine-tune calculations by adjusting aircraft load factors as well as measure the impact of operations by day, by week, by month, or year in continuous-time series. The calculator can also be used to plan fleet deployment, routes and schedules to meet emissions control goals. The company is offering a free demonstration at its web site.
